Overview of Ky Housing Corporation

The Ky Housing Corporation is Kentucky’s housing finance agency. Their goal is to invest in good housing solutions for families and communities all over the state. KHC offers low-cost mortgages and runs rental assistance programs like Section 8. They also offer down payment assistance and housing counseling services.

As a state agency, KHC services loans for over 20,000 homeowners. They also oversee rental assistance for over 30,000 households. With so many Kentuckians relying on KHC for housing help, they strive to make bill pay as easy as possible.

KHC Rental Assistance Programs

In addition to mortgages, KHC oversees rental assistance programs to help make housing affordable.

Section 8 Housing Choice Vouchers

Also known as HCV, this program helps extremely low-income households pay their rent. Eligible tenants receive a voucher to cover a portion of the rent. The tenant pays 30% of their income directly to the landlord.

Project-Based Rental Assistance

This program is for designated affordable housing projects. KHC provides funding to subsidize rents for low-income tenants. Tenants pay 30% of adjusted income.

For renters with KHC rental assistance vouchers, pay your portion of the rent directly to your landlord as instructed. Do not pay KHC.

Does Kentucky Housing Corporation accept quick collect payments?

Because Western Union has changed how they handle Quick Collect payments, Kentucky Housing Corporation (KHC) will no longer accept this method of payment starting October 1, 2020. You can still pay in the following ways: Automated Phone System – Dial 703-857-2117 or 800-341-5622, opt. 3.
